In 2024, Mykolaiv spent 233 million hryvnias on road repairs and maintenance and improvements to the stormwater system.
This is evidenced by the data of the report on the implementation of the budget of Mykolaiv in 2024, which was reviewed by journalists NikVesti.
The draft decision on approving the budget execution report states that the largest part of the funds was received by the Department of Housing and Communal Services of the Mykolaiv City Council, which spent 93.1 million hryvnias. Of this amount, 10.4 million hryvnias went to pay off debts from the previous year, and 82.7 million hryvnias was spent on stormwater management, winter road maintenance, and street repairs.
The districts also carried out repair work:
• Zavodskyi district spent 20.4 million hryvnias on road repairs.
• Korabelnyi district used 49.4 million hryvnias for major and minor road repairs.
• Inhulskyi district received 35.2 million hryvnias for capital and current repairs.
• The Tsentralnyi district spent 46.2 million on current repairs of city roads.
As a reminder, in Mykolaiv, utility companies are carrying out patching repairs on Tsentralnyi and Bohoiavlenskyi avenues. The repairs are being carried out to eliminate potholes with a depth of more than 5 centimetres, which, according to DSTU standards, should be repaired within five days under favourable weather conditions.
